I now see that we have an existing defcustom check that runs very late in the compilation.
Although I prefer this kind of check to be carried out during macro-expansion, doing so has the disadvantage that actual values aren't always available. On the other hand, defcustom arguments are usually constants.

Anyway, I went overboard and wrote a sizeable expansion to the current set of warnings and now also checks :type args in define-widget (see attached patch). Try it out and tell me what you think. Maybe the regexp check is too ad-hocky.

Another warning that I rather like but may give too many false positives is that of `const` and `other` types without an actual value which is then assumed to be nil. This seems to be an undocumented 'feature' but it doesn't help readability; it's often unclear whether `nil` was intended or just a result of a forgotten value.
